About Me

Joined MetroHealth: 2020
Academic Affiliations: ClinicalAssistantProfessor, Case Western Reserve University School of Medicine

Patrick Talbott, MD is a 2020 graduate of the MetroHealth med-peds residency program and is the current chief of residents. He spends his clinical time focused on the primary care of LGBTQAI+ individuals and the care of HIV+ individuals. He is currently working to expand LGBTQAI+ Primary Care clinic services for adolescents. Outside of his clinical medicine work, he enjoys crochet, comic books, trivia and tabletop games.
